Deal Details
HYTE has HYTE X50 ATX Mid-Tower PC Gaming Case (Various) on sale from $79.99. Shipping is free.

Thanks to Deal Hunter tDames for sharing this deal.

Available Options: Details:
  • ATX mid-tower; 63 L; 485 × 510 × 255 mm (H×L×W); 1 mm steel and ABS
  • Boards: E-ATX to 10.6", ATX, mATX, ITX
  • GPU to 430 mm long / 160 mm high; PSU to 223 mm
  • Fans: side 3×120 mm; front 3×120/140 mm; Cold-Floor GPU intake for up to 3×120 mm extra-thick fans
  • Full-coverage micro-mesh intake; patent-pending louvered blade exhaust
  • Glass model: 4 mm laminated acoustic glass with bonding layer
  • Structural PSU canopy with tie-downs and included Velcro straps inside and outside
